Contributed as producer to documentary film project about the history of addiction treatment in America. While many films have dissected addiction, prohibition, AA, Bill Wilson and, most recently, the modern recovery movement, none have documented the thorough history of "treatment," from colonial times to today. This project, which set out to change that, has been put on hold indefinitely, pending additional funding.
